France star in hot water

DISCIPLINARY NEWS: France centre Jonathan Danty will face a disciplinary hearing on Tuesday after he received a red card during his team’s 13-all draw against Italy on Sunday.

The France star was sent off by referee English referee Christophe Ridley in the 40th minute of the Six Nations Round Three clash for a dangerous tackle  on centre Juan Ignacio Brex,

However, the yellow card was upgraded to red by the bunker review system.

It’s an act of foul play contrary to Law 9.13:

A player must not tackle an opponent early, late or dangerously. Dangerous tackling includes, but is not limited to, tackling or attempting to tackle an opponent above the line of the shoulders even if the tackle starts below the line of the shoulders,

Danty will attend the hearing via video conference before an independent Judicial Committee consisting of Jennifer Donovan – Chairman (Ireland), joined by former internationals Stefan Terblanche (South Africa) and Leon Lloyd (England).

The hearing will take place on Tuesday, February 27.
